In memory of Glenn Michael "SPOT" Lockett, here is our full interview from May 2019.
Spot was a producer, engineer and an essential ingredient to the Southern California Punk Rock sound, helping bands like Black Flag, Descendents, Minutemen, Misfits and Hüsker Dü get their music to tape and onto vinyl. Today Spot shares stories of those days and colours in some insider details.
Glenn Michael Lockett (July 1, 1951 – March 4, 2023)
